Travelers who purchase a Business Select fare on Southwest will board the plane earlier and will therefore have a better chance of selecting their preferred seating (ideally an exit row). Instead, the offer additional perks to travelers like the opportunity to board sooner than most other passengers, additional Rapid Rewards Miles and the like. Southwest Business Select fares, although perhaps confusing, do not entitle passengers to a better class of seating on the plane. ![]()
